On my outbound journey on QF I enjoyed watching the final episode of The IT Crowd. I laughed my way through the episode and enjoyed the reappearance of the Internet in its box.
On my return EK flight they had the same episode. Watching it again I noticed the amount of discrete blurring in Douglas's office. The scene of "short barista guy" being hit by the van was completely cut, kind of missing an important part of the plot.
Overall though, the Emirates IFE is miles ahead of the QF IFE. I would also say it's well ahead of SQ for variety and operations. Really enjoyed the choice of two aircraft cameras.
